Summary:
DiF is a game that has the feel and flavor of dogfighting in a simple to learn but hard to master card game format. Gameplay is a fast, action-packed, and centers around the unique blow-by-blow Action/Reaction game system . Because of this, you get to maneuver on enemy aircraft, shoot them down, watch as they react to your actions, and get to respond with your own maneuvers and reactions, all in an intriguing easy to play and yet realistic game system. However, DiF is not a flight simulator. While aircraft capabilities and movement are modeled, the focus of the game is on the immediate action and excitement of dogfighting, not the excessive number crunching and flight physics.
